Issues: Whether the appeals should be remanded to the original authority for fresh disposal on the same terms as the connected appeal.
Analysis: The findings against the appellants were found to be similarly deficient as those in the connected appeal that had already been remanded. The Tribunal considered that the matter required findings to be recorded on the basis of tested evidence and that fresh adjudication was necessary in conformity with natural justice.
Conclusion: The appeals were remanded to the original authority for fresh disposal in accordance with principles of natural justice.
